maybe it's just me but i don't particularly like to have my stomach bared as is the style these days..i mean i'm not fat or anything but it's just more professional to have it covered. problem is i'm long waisted and all the cute shirts come like 5 inches above the waist of my pants. has anyone found a company that makes long shirts that are still fairly fitted?

try getting the tall sizes they have longer arms and the length is longer in the shirt it helps alot. i hate having shirts shrink on me so i always try and get them long and after a few washings they are still long enough. eddie bauer is pretty good.

You can try getting men's T-shirts in small sizes or boys T-shirts in large sizes. I find the cut of some boy's T-shirts to be flatttering because they're longer than the womens but still narrow through the shoulders and will fit snug.

I have a couple of bike jerseys that don't look like jerseys. They're cut long (especially in the back) so they don't ride up when you bend over while riding. Great for wearing under a harness. A little pricey though, you might be able to find some of the plain ones on sale sometime (I'm a sucker for loud prints).
